Scientific Name
Forsythia x intermedia
Common Name
Border forsythia

Hardiness Zones: 6 to 8
Habit: Deciduous
Growth Rate: Rapid
Site Requirements: Sun to partial shade; prefers loose soil but will tolerate adverse conditions
Height: 8 to 10 feet
Width: 10 to 12 feet
Texture: Medium
Form: Upright and arching branches
Flower/Fruit: Large pale to deep yellow flowers in early spring; borne on old wood
Foliage: Opposite, simple medium to dark green leaves; 3 to 5" long; green to yellowish green fall color, sometimes purplish
Comments: Drought tolerant; may develop suckers; prune oldest stems after flowering
